Programing/Linux

Programing/Linux

[하얀배터리-리눅스]ubuntu/xubuntu/kubuntu/gnome

구글링하다가 정리를 잘해놓은 글이 있어서 ubuntu vs xubuntu vs kubuntu vs gnome 차이에 대해 좋은 예시가 있어서 퍼왔습니다. 출처 : 우분투 한국 커뮤니티 포럼 원본글 링크 : https://forum.ubuntu-kr.org/viewtopic.php?t=11186 ubuntu = 짜장면 (누가 이걸 자장면이래 -_-;) xubuntu = 라면 kubuntu = 짬뽕 gnome = 짜장 ubuntu, xubuntu, kubuntu -> 이 셋은 요리가 다 된 음식들입니다. 그냥 받아 먹으면 되죠.. 우걱우걱.. 기호에 따라 고추가루, 참기름 등 넣어 드시면 됩니다. (고추가루, 참기름 = 응용프로그램.. 예를 들면 인터넷 브라우저, 게임, 문서 편집기 등) gnome = 이건..

Programing/Linux

[리눅스-하얀배터리]-리눅스 쉘의종류

리눅스 쉘의 종류 명령어 창 = 셸 shell -> 번역 사용자 리눅스 셸의 종류 본셸 스티븐 본 sh , c 셀 c 셸의 명령 이름 csh / c언어 기반 / 캘리포니아 대학 빌조이/ 콘 셸 데이비드콘 / AT&T / 콘 셀의 명령 이름 Ksh 배시 셸 (bash sell) 브레인 폭스 / 호환성 / 명령이름 bash tcsh --- 확장형 확장 c쉘 / 명령형 chsh 사용자 로그인 셸을 바꾼다. chsh [옵션][사용자명] -s shell : 지정하는 셸 (절대 경로)로 로그인 셸을 바꾼다. -l : /etc/shells 파일에 지정된 셸을 출력한다. chsh - s /bin/sh chung 하얀배터리 블로그에 작성된 글의 무단 복제 , 수정을 금..

Programing/Linux

[리눅스-하얀배터리] 아카이브 / 압축 명령어 /tar/gzip/zcat/gunzip/bzip2

[리눅스] 아카이브 / 압축 명령어 /tar/gzip/zcat/gunzip/bzip2 아카이브 --> 여러개의 파일을 하나로 묶어주는 역할 압축 --> 모아진 파일의 용량을 줄여주는 역할 tar --> 리눅스의 알집 tar 파일과 디렉터리를 묶어 하나의 아카이브 파일을 생성 형식 : tar 기능 [옵션] [아카이브 파일] 파일이름 기능 : c : 새로운 tar 파일을 생성한다. t : tar 파일의 내용을 출력한다. x : tar 파일에서 원본 파일을 추출한다. r : 새로운 파일을 추가한다. u : 수정된 파일을 업데이트 한다. 옵션 f : tar 로 묶는다. -> tar cvf test.tar "test test1" tar cvf test.tar test1 test2 test3 [test1~3 를 묶..

Programing/Linux

Linux 서버 구축-OSI 7계층 분석 (방화벽)

[방화벽]-OSI 7계층 분석 1. OSI 참조 모델의 개요 - 네트워크 통신의 기초 데이터 통신의 기초 OSI 참조 모델의 개요 통신기술의 도입과 통신 기능의 확장을 쉽게 하려고 프로토콜을 몇개의 계층으로 나누는 것을 계층화 라고 하고 통신 기능을 7계층으로 분류하여 각계층마다 프로토콜을 규정한 규격을 OSI(Open System lnterconnection) 모델이라고 한다. OSI 참조모델의 개요 정보보안 에서 3계층 4계층 주로 다룸 2 맥 어드레스 / 3 포트번호 / 4 아이피 주소 OSI 참조 모델은 각각 특정 기능을 수행하는 서로 다른 계층 7개를 말한다. 물리 계층(1계층), 데이터 링크 계층(2계층), 네트워크 계층(3계층), 전송 계층(4계층), 세션 계층(5계층), 표현 계층(6계층)..

Programing/Linux

[리눅스-하얀배터리]- IP / 호스트 /윈도우와 비교

[리눅스]- IP / 호스트 /윈도우와 비교 1. IP 개념 A X O O O 256 x 256 x 256 192 . 0 . 0 . 0 ~192.255.255.255.255 B X X O O 256 x 256 C x x x O 256 2. 호스트 이름 변경 방법 3. 호스트 네임 변경 방법 [변경 후 재부팅 중요 ] setup 으로 변경하기 2. /etc/sysconfig vi network 에서 설정 필드에서 사용 직접이름을 사용하지 않고 ex) Jupitu 등 행성이름을 주로 사용 [보안때문에 ] 4.윈도우 리눅스 비교 윈도우 리눅스 이더넷 1 이더넷 2 eth0 eht1 .... 윈도우 리눅스 윈도우 리눅스 IP 변경 하는 방법 3가지 명령어로 변경 [자주 사용하지 않음 ] -------> ipco..

Programing/Linux

[리눅스-하얀배터리]-OSI 7계층 / 주소 / MAC주소

[리눅스]-OSI 7계층 / 주소 / MAC주소 OSI 7 계층 물리데이터링크 네트워크 전송 세션 표현 응용 주소  일반적으로 네트워크 인터페이스는 거의 대부분 이더넷(ethernet) 방식을 사용  컴퓨터의 주소는 MAC 주소, IP 주소, 호스트명이 있음 MAC 주소  MAC는 ‘media access control’의 약자  MAC 주소는 하드웨어를 위한 주소이며 다른 말로 이더넷 주소, 하드웨어 주소, 물리 주소라고도 함  MAC 주소는 네트워크 인터페이스 카드(다른 말로 랜 카드)에 저장된 주소라고 생각하면 됨  MAC 주소는 쌍점(:)이나 붙임표(-)로 구분되는 여섯 개의 16진수로 구성되며, 총 48비트 • 앞의 세 자리는 제조사 번호, 뒤의 세 자리는 일련번호 겹칠수가 없다. [..

Programing/Linux

[리눅스-하얀배터리] crontab / rpm / yum / tar

[리눅스] crontab / rpm / yum / tar crontab [정해진 시간에 반복 실행] 기능 : 사용자의 crontab 파일을 관리한다. 형식 : crontab [ -u 사용자 ID ] [ 옵션 ] [ 파일이름 ] 옵션 : - e : 사용자의 crontab 파일을 편집한다. -l : crontab 파일의 목록을 출력한다. -r : crontab 파일을 삭제한다. 사용 예 : crontab -l crontab -u user1 -e crontab -r * crontab 파일형식 [정리] crontab 파일 생성하고 편집하기 : crontab -e crontab 파일 내용 확인하기 : crontab -l crontab 파일 삭제하기 : crontab -r rpm [설치 옵션] 패키지명 RPM 패키..

Programing/Linux

[리눅스-하얀배터리] 리눅스 명령어 rpm / yum

[리눅스] 리눅스 명령어 rpm / yum rpm 아키텍쳐 중요 64bit x86_64 ----> 64bit 32bit i386 , i586 , i686 [i로 시작하는 것들] ex) 게임 game. 1.1 game - 1.1 rpm -i [설치옵션] 패키지명 RPM 패키지를 설치한다. rpm -ivh 가장 많이 사용 -h : 해시기호 (#)을 출력한다. [설치하는 퍼센트를 출력해준다. ] -v : 설치 과정에 대한 메시지를 출력한다. -- replacefiles : 이미 설치된 다른 패키지의 파일을 덮어쓰라면서라도 패키지를 강제로 설치 -- replacepkge: 패키지가 이미 설치되어 있어도 다시 설치한다. -- test : 설치하지는 않고 충돌 사항이 있는지만 점검 하고 보고 한다. rpm -ivh..

Programing/Linux

[리눅스-하얀배터리] 쉘변수와 환경변수

[리눅스] 쉘변수와 환경변수 쉘변수 환경변수 쉘변수(지역변수) 환경변수(전역변수) 통역1 HOME HOME 통역2 house HOME 통역3 casa(스페인어 집) HOME bash 사용하다가 csh 입력 bash -> csh 로 변경 [c 쉘로 변경] 메인 서브 2. exit 입력시 원래 메인쉘로 다시 돌아감 . 법은 아니지만 약속 [환경변수는 관례적으로 대문자로 사용] SOME=test 쉘변수(지역변수) 사용시 통역 1 은 알아듣지만 통역 2 는 못알아 듣는다. 환경변수 (전역변수) SOME=test 통역 1,2,3 모두 알아듣는다. set은 set, env를 출력 env 는 env 만 출력 [=환경변수만 출력 ] csh [c셀로 바꾸고 싶다.]ㅊ ksh [ ] bsh [ ] bash -> HELLO..

Programing/Linux

[리눅스-하얀배터리] 쉘의 역할 / su / echo / printf / tcpdump 명령어 정리

[리눅스] 쉘의 역할 / su / echo / printf / tcpdump 명령어 정리 쉘의 역할 쉘 리눅스 ------------------------------------------ 사람 cp rm 등 명령어 인간의 명령어 cp 를 들었을때 알아들을수 있도록 번역해주는 " 통역가 번역가 " bash shell - 호환성이 뛰어나다. C쉘 , 콘쉘의 편리한 기능 모두 포함 tcsh - c shell 의 확장 c shell chsh passwd 계정의 기본정보를 담고있는파일 shell 변경 방법 두가지 chsh 를 이용하여 변경하기 passwd 파일안에서 쉘을 바꾸어서 바꾸어도 변경가능 shell 확인하기 passwd 파일을 사용하여 변경하고자 할때에는 싱글모드 부팅 : 리눅스 임시적으로 부팅 명령어 ..

하얀배터리
'Programing/Linux' 카테고리의 글 목록 (3 Page)